Measurements: 19'L x 12'W x 2'H Other: How to season and care for your cast-iron skillet: • Though the pan comes pre-seasoned for a non-stick surface, we recommend re-seasoning prior to first use for optimal benefits. To re-season your pan, wash with hot, soapy water and towel dry immediately. Cover your oven tray with a sheet of aluminum foil to catch grease and heat oven to 350 degrees. Then coat pan lightly with vegetable oil or melted shortening, and bake upside down for one hour. Once you have seasoned it for the first time, do not wash with soap again or put in dishwasher. • Ongoing care: After cooking, wash with a coarse sponge or nylon brush and hot water only. Dry immediately with a towel or on a heated stove. Do not allow to soak in water. Re-season every few months as needed.
